Okay, no easy thing choosing ONE nifty thing said by the man who was born on this day, 4 Nov. (my niece Kate Harness's 21st birthday), down in the "Indian Territory" [known as Oklahoma for some time now], back in 1879, when Laura Ingalls was 12, when President Rutherford B. & 1st Lady Lucretia 'Lemonade Lucy' Hayes were in the White House & Mr. Woolworth opened his first 5¢ store. But here you go and didn't the multitudes wish that he'd never gotten on that plane back in the summer of '35. God bless today's birthday dude, the smart-aleck who said:

"Even if you are on the right track, you'll get run over if you just sit there."

William Penn Adair "Will" Rogers (1879-1935)
